Hi folks

Please remember when asking for advice on sick fish, we are in essence working blind. So the more information you can give us the more chance we have of helping. Please remember something that seems irrelevant may not be, so be as thorough as you possible can. There is nothing wrong with not knowing an answer, but tell us – then we can take it from there. I have listed some suggestions below but don’t forget – we are not vets, just experienced aquarists, any advice given is are simply ideas and suggestions. At the end of the day it is the owner that must decide which advice is the most relevant – and if in doubt there is a list of vets available from PFK – to assist.

Tank size

No. of fish

Size and age of Fish

Planted or Bare Bottom (If planted, what type of substrate)

Lighting (type and approx age of tubes)

Type and nature of filter system

pH

KH

GH

Temperature

Ammonia

Nitrites

Nitrates

Water change regime

Feeding Regime (how often and what type of food)

RO or tap water (if tap water are you conditioning it?)

What changes have you made to the tank recently?

What medications have you used in the tank over the last month or so?

What do you suspect is happening and why?

What behavioural and physical symptoms have you observed.

e.g.

stringy white jelly poo

not eating

staring for long times at inanimate objects

wasting away

spitting food out

‘hiding’

loss of balance

swollen abdomen

threads hanging from anal vent

discoloured

white patches on body

irregular breathing

eroded finnage

eating lots but not putting on weight
